Do you want to combine agriculture with artificial intelligence? Looking for a practical project that protects crops and applies cutting-edge AI?Welcome to the perfect hands-on course: Pest Detection with Computer Vision and Deep LearningIn this fully practical mini-course, you'll build a smart pest detection system using nothing but a regular camera, Python, and a few powerful libraries.What you'll learn and do:Get Started with Python - beginner-friendly, versatile, and the #1 language for AIMaster OpenCV - capture, process, and analyze images and videos with easeUse YOLO (You Only Look Once) - one of the fastest and most accurate deep learning models for object detectionCreate and label your own dataset - train the model on pest images relevant to your region or cropRun real-time pest detection - identify insects and pests as they appear in front of a cameraTest in real environments - gardens, farms, greenhouses, or even experimental setups indoorsSkills you'll gain:Real-time object detection using AIImage labeling and dataset creationBasic deep learning model trainingDeploying models in real environmentsInterfacing cameras with PythonThis course is not just about detecting bugs:It's about applying AI in agriculture and smart farmingIt helps reduce pesticide use by targeted detectionIt introduces you to real-world AI deployment and monitoring systemsWhy take this course?Solve a real problem using technologyBuild a portfolio project that shows your practical AI skillsNo expensive hardware required - just a camera and your laptopLearn the basics of machine learning and deep learning through a real use caseWhether you're a student, a tech enthusiast, or someone in agriculture looking to innovate, this course gives you the tools to turn any camera into a smart pest monitor.Protect crops.
